Excess salt can cause hypertension (high blood pressure) and ramen certainly contains a lot of salt. You can limit the salt by pouring out some of the broth and adding hot water.
One serving a day is fine, however salt intake should be watched during the rest of the day. It is your total salt intake that matters more than the salt content of any individual item you consume. Overall. salt intake is just one factor in blood pressure. Go check your blood pressure for free at Walgreens or Wal-mart or at your local fire station. If it is abnormally high, then salt intake may be a factor. Check out your pressure before you start worrying about too many noodles. you are probably just fine.
